I graduated with a Master’s degree in neuroscience. Currently, I am a second-year PhD student at Soft Condensed Matter Team. My research involves determination of cellular uptake kinetics of plastic nanoparticles with partition coefficient and/or maximum capacity for accommodation of nanoparticles. Additionally, I study the effects of nanoplastics on living cells via viability tests. I am interested in interdisciplinary studies. In my work, I combine biological knowledge with physical methods.
